Trinquet is a traditional local game of handball, and this old Trinquet court sports a wonderful foodie delight, headed by Chefs Pablo and Gorka.
Pop in to watch a game on the court then try some of the gastronomical delicacies that Pablo & Gorka have created just for this recently refitted and beautifully renovated restaurant.

The best Japanese in town without a doubt. Ulises, the owner, has been dealing with Japan for over 30 years now. He is also the wagyu beef official importer to Spain. The restaurant has a great menu of extremely fresh product. The fully Japanese kitchen staff make this restaurant a pure delight.
40-50€ per head.

This 5 km long park was built in the old river bed of the Turia river, which was diverted around valencia in the 70's. This strip of exuberance definitely is the green backbone to the city. The "city of arts and science" at one end, and the "eco park" zoo at the other it has many sections, from sport fields to forest secluded areas. Big for family use.
